From what I'm reading, a hyper-v VM needs to have Windows 7, the guest agent, and a saved snapshot.

When I tell it to repackage an MSI (Google Earth 7.1) as an AppV package, it starts up the VM, connects with the guest agent, and then fails with Error -001: Virtualizing package Error loading conversion dll. Does anyone know why this is?
